Transaction cdbf3fd69dc1476cc5b8b9f3863b21fa66522efa1b2697e99db2a529d5ce337d
1 Input
2 Outputs
- cdbf3fd69dc1476cc5b8b9f3863b21fa66522efa1b2697e99db2a529d5ce337d:0
- cdbf3fd69dc1476cc5b8b9f3863b21fa66522efa1b2697e99db2a529d5ce337d:1
value 29710584
address 16PAUhWWhcHr5jhCqRymffA1xewtB39j16
value 2516700
address 1CDVV4J5ik8w7G5i6T2pawuHAYEGCPDsHG